On 04/08/23 9:05 pm, Conor Dooley wrote:
> On Fri, Aug 04, 2023 at 11:56:19AM +0530, Md Danish Anwar wrote:
>> Hi Conor,
>>
>> On 03/08/23 8:57 pm, Conor Dooley wrote:
>>> On Thu, Aug 03, 2023 at 04:31:50PM +0530, MD Danish Anwar wrote:
>>>> From: Md Danish Anwar <danishanwar@ti.com>
>>>>
>>>> Add DT binding documentation for ICSS IEP module.
>>>>
>>>> Signed-off-by: Md Danish Anwar <danishanwar@ti.com>
>>>> ---
>>>> .../devicetree/bindings/net/ti,icss-iep.yaml | 37 +++++++++++++++++++
>>>> 1 file changed, 37 insertions(+)
>>>> create mode 100644 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/ti,icss-iep.yaml
>>>>
>>>> di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/ti,icss-iep.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/ti,icss-iep.yaml
>>>> new file mode 100644
>>>> index 000000000000..79cd72b330a6
>>>> --- /dev/null
>>>> +++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/ti,icss-iep.yaml
>>>> @@ -0,0 +1,37 @@
>>>> +#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
>>>> +%YAML 1.2
>>>> +---
>>>> +$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/net/ti,icss-iep.yaml#
>>>> +$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#
>>>> +
>>>> +title: Texas Instruments ICSS Industrial Ethernet Peripheral (IEP) module
>>>> +
>>>> +maintainers:
>>>> + - Md Danish Anwar <danishanwar@ti.com>
>>>> +
>>>> +properties:
>>>> + compatible:
>>>> + enum:
>>>> + - ti,am654-icss-iep # for K3 AM65x, J721E and AM64x SoCs
>>>
>>> No. ti,am654-icss-iep is for am654. You should really have compatibles
>>> specific to the SoC - is there a reason why this has not been done?
>>>
>>
>> Yes, ti,am654-icss-iep is for am654. You are right, the compatibles should be
>> specific to SoC. Currently the upstream support is being added for only AM65x.
>>
>> I will remove J721E and AM64x SoCs from the comment above and these compatibles
>> when their support is enabled in future.
>
> So the comment was totally wrong? Or does the same code work for all 3
> of these SoC types & you used the same compatible on each of the 3?
Comment was not totally wrong, the same compatible currently works for all
these 3 SoCs as the same code works for them.
But for now as we are upstreaming only for AM65x, I will only keep am65x in the
comment.
>
> Thanks,
> Conor.
>
>
>> Below is the updated compatible property.
>>
>> properties:
>> compatible:
>> enum:
>> - ti,am654-icss-iep # for K3 AM65x SoCs
